With an overall increase in ebook sales across all major English-speaking markets, consider going non-exclusive with Amazon and adding all major sales channels to your distribution mix. At the very least, if you decide on the 70% plan, stay non-exclusive. First, if you sign up for the 70% plan, avoid clicking on the button that opts you into the Kindle Select program. Solution: Think carefully about instead choosing the 35% royalty plan, which has fewer restrictions, is non-exclusive, and gives you the freedom to sell wherever you like. If you choose “Select,” this means you are giving up your right to sell the book anywhere else except Amazon. Amazon dictates the minimum and maximum list price, based both on the size of your book and the royalty plan you select. The retailer, too, can choose to sell your book at a price below your list price, minus delivery costs and any applicable Value Added Tax. If Amazon is the only entity that can sell your Bernardo Book Cover (bernardobookcover.Com) (under the exclusive 70% plan) then, in effect you have given away all your “rights” to do as you please with your work for as long as you are under contract with the retailer. In the USA alone, signing an exclusive agreement (Kindle Select) with Amazon cuts out about 65 million potential ebook buyers (including Apple iBooks, Kobo, and Barnes & Noble Nook sales channels).
